ARTICLE 6 EXCISE TAX ON SALE OR USE OF ENERGY

48-13-118. Separate revenue schedule required.

As a part of the audit report required under Code Section 36-81-7, the auditor shall include, in a separate schedule, a report of the revenues pertaining to the excise tax under this article.

(Code 1981, §48-13-118, enacted by Ga. L. 2012, p. 257, § 5-4/HB 386.)
